SYMPTOMS
========
When you use an Internet Message Access Protocol version 4 (IMAP4) client to
connect to an Exchange Server computer, and then use the FETCH command to obtain
a message's envelope structure, the addresses from the To and Cc fields may be
separated by spaces.
RESOLUTION
==========
To resolve this problem, obtain the latest service pack for Exchange Server
version 5.5. For additional information, please see the following article in the
Microsoft Knowledge Base:
Q191014 XGEN: How to Obtain the Latest Exchange Server 5.5 Service Pack
The English version of this fix should have the following file attributes or
later:

STATUS
======
Microsoft has confirmed this to be a problem in Microsoft Exchange Server
version 5.5. This problem was first corrected in Exchange Server 5.5 Service
Pack 3.
